Is tatkal train booking available now?

Tatkal booking opens for the selected trains at 10:00 am for AC classes and for non-AC classes at 11:00 am , one day in advance of the date of journey. You can either book Tatkal tickets over the counter in a railway station or at IRCTC website. Concessions in Tatkal Scheme : No concessions allowed.

Which train has no Tatkal quota?

The Tatkal Quota is available for all travel classes except for Unreserved/General Class (UR/GEN) and reserved First AC class (1 AC).

How tatkal ticket is booked?

For example, if train is to depart from the originating station on the second of the month, the Tatkal quota booking for that particular train will open at 10:00 hrs for AC class (1A/2A/3A/CC/EC/3E)and at 11:00 hrs for Non- AC class(SL/FC/2S) class on the first of the month from originating station.

How many seats are reserved for Tatkal?

Tatkal Quota (TQ)

Classes Maximum Tatkal accomodation which can be earnmarked in a train
Third AC (3A) 16 Berths Per Coach
AC Chair Car(CC) 16 Seats Per Coach
Sleper (SL) 30\% of the accommodation
Reserved Second Sitting (2S) 10\% of the accommodation

Is Tatkal available in First AC?

Tatkal ticket bookings are allowed in all classes except First AC. Tatkal booking window opens at 10 am for AC classes and 11 am for non-AC classes, one before the actual date of journey.

What if Tatkal seats are not filled?

If seats are still empty, then there is a system of Current Booking which comes into action for anyone who wants to get those vacant seats. Its is available till 30 minutes before the time of train departure. After that, booking are closed permanently & final list is prepared & made available with the TTE.

What is a Rajdhani train?

Operated by the Indian Railways, Rajdhani, which means ‘the capital’, is an express passenger train service that runs between New Delhi and some of the biggest cities of various states. Introduced in 1st March, 1969, the first train ran from New Delhi to Howrah Station, Kolkata covering 1,445 km in 17 hours and 20 minutes.

What is the time of Tatkal reservation in Indian Railways?

The reservation under tatkal scheme will open at 10am on the previous day of journey from train originating station for AC classes whereas that for non-AC classes will start at 11am on the previous day of journey from train originating station. Indian railways changed the tatkal quota code from CK and CKWL to TQ and TQWL respectively.

How long is the Rajdhani Express from Delhi to Howrah?

The first Rajdhani Express left New Delhi station for Howrah station to cover a distance of 1,445 km in 17 hours 20 mins. These trains get the highest priority on the Indian railway network. They are fully air-conditioned. Passengers are served complimentary meals during the journey.
